    Remy Ma Signs to Columbia Records, Preps New Song with Lil’ Kim

    0
    By Magic 103.7 on October 31, 2017 Entertainment

    TMZ reports that the Bronx rapper has signed a multi-million dollar record deal with Columbia Records and she’s prepping a new single, “Wake Me Up,” featuring Lil’ Kim.

    The duo has already filmed a video for the song, which reportedly takes shots at Nicki with lines like, “That crown, I’m gon’ take that shit / ‘Cause you a clown and homie don’t play that shit.” Remy and Kim are posing on top of a whip in a behind-the-scenes pic from the video shoot.

    The clip also appears to throw slights at Nicki’s new relationship with Nas. “I heard he lay that dick,” she raps. “You let them filet that fish / You just met him, how he bae that quick?”

    Kim and Remy have separate beefs with Nicki. Queen Bee’s feud goes back years, while Remy’s is more recent. In September, the duo connected for a collaboration, which is now believed to be “Wake Me Up.” “My partner frfr @RealRemyMa,” wrote the Queen Bee at the time. “The amount of [fire]that was in this room was ridiculous!! Somebody call the fire marshals sheesh. We just made history.”

    Remy and Nicki engaged in a feud this year, which resulted in a series of diss tracks, including “shETHER,” “Another One,” and “No Frauds.”

    Remy doesn’t just have a new deal and collaboration. The Bronx MC also has a new manager in Vincent Herbert, who used to represent his estranged wife, Tamar Braxton. Reminisce is now prepping the release of her long-awaited sophomore album, Seven Winters, Six Summers, which is is set to follow 2006’s There’s Something About Remy: Based on a True Story.
